Please join us on Wednesday, April 30 at 12 p.m. for the Declaration for the Right to Libraries event at the Elihu Burritt Library at Central Connecticut State University. Libraries Change Lives is a program designed by the American Library Association (ALA) to promote awareness of the ways libraries are impacting lives of the CCSU campus and the community at large.
Come to show and declare your support for quality libraries by signing the Declaration!
Declaration will be available for signing on the first floor of the library from 12 – 2 p.m. with a special program and presentation of library services starting at 12 p.m.

On April 16th the Burritt Library joined the Connecticut Library Association for the Declaration for the Right to Libraries event at the State Capitol in Hartford. It was an important event to showcase Connecticut Libraries and to advocate the value of our institutions with legislators, library users and the media.
